Transaction 78e7221da4f9a3cb5a0786625c1aa22fa2f81b9d98335841518372f088ac5f31

1 Input
2 Outputs
  • 78e7221da4f9a3cb5a0786625c1aa22fa2f81b9d98335841518372f088ac5f31:0
  • value  45880088228
    address  17FtUFX8dfZKqZeaJEXYLL2hHjEqhC6cqj
  • 78e7221da4f9a3cb5a0786625c1aa22fa2f81b9d98335841518372f088ac5f31:1
  • value  34978667
    address  1ETvdesAYMph5Ndm6aDshsZ7qtLcNqK9s9